Rum. Rum is a beverage made from the fermentation and distillation of sugarcane products. There are aged (or “golden” or “dark”) rums, but light, clear rum is what you typically find in cocktails. Most rum is produced in the Caribbean or Latin America, but it is also produced in many other places across the world.

Koum Quat is a liqueur from the Greek island of Corfu, made from kumquat, a small, sweet-tart citrus fruit rich in flavor. A liqueur ( US: / lɪˈkɔːr / li-KOR, UK: / lɪˈkjʊər / li-KURE, French: [likœʁ]) is an alcoholic drink composed of spirits (often rectified spirit) and additional flavorings such as sugar, fruits, herbs, and spices.The most popular types of whiskey are bourbon, scotch, and rye. Bourbon is made from at least 51% corn and is usually aged for a minimum of two years. Scotch is made from barley and is typically aged for at least three years. Learn all about alcohol withdrawal, its symptoms, and treatment options. Withdrawal symptoms are com...3.6. Applejack is often dubbed as one of the oldest American spirits. Essentially, it is an apple brandy that supposedly originated during colonial times. It is believed that the original version was made as a cider that was fermented and left to freeze.
